FFA1-selective agonistic activity based on docking simulation using FFA1 and GPR120 homology models
BACKGROUND AND PURPOSE: The free fatty acid FFA1 receptor and GPR120 are GPCRs whose endogenous ligands are medium- and long-chain FFAs, and they are important in regulating insulin and GLP-1 secretion respectively.
